Fall Down Seven Times Get Up Eight: Resilience, Will, and the Long Path

This workshop explores the inner qualities that sustain a martial artist over a lifetime: resiliency, tenacity, and the Will. Drawing from decades of training and teaching, we examine how these qualities evolve across five stages of character development—from initial commitment, through the fiery zeal of youth, to the intuitive calm and spiritual maturity of later practice. Participants will discover how setbacks, aging, and shifting purpose shape the martial journey, and how understanding these transformations strengthens long-term practice. This session blends personal experience, martial philosophy, and practical reflection, offering a grounded and honest look at the psychological and spiritual dimensions of martial training.
